VARIOUS ACTIVITIES TAKEN UP AT DIET
District Institute of Education and Training (DIET) is an apex academic body at District
level in the field of education. There are seven departments in DIET namely Pre Service
Teacher Education(PSTE),In service Field Interaction and Coordination(IFIC),District
Resource Unit(DRU),Work Experience(WE),Curriculum and Material Development
Evaluation(CMDE),Educational Technology(ET) and Planning and Management(PM).
In fact it is an upgraded institution from teacher training institute into DIET as per
recommendations of National Policy on Education 1986.In brief it is not confined to pre
service training alone but its scope is extended to education, resources, development, field
interaction , evaluation, use of modern technology, lab area and close knitting with the
society. Hence there is a wide scope for development in chosen area of requirement and
interest. There is ample scope to into the society to explore the needs and plan for the
requirements by conducting surveys and research studies also.
Principal is the head of the Institute and he can develop like anything with team spirit. In
short ,he is the think tank and acts dynamically tapping resources for the development .With
the same spirit of innovation, and involvement I developed the institutes where I worked as
Principal DIET.
National Gold Star award was given to DIET Raychoty during the year 2004 where I
developed the Institute
Construction of Compound wall.
The Institute was not having compound wall and I have seen few encroachments .Hence I
decided to see that there should be compound wall not only to arrest encroachment by
antisocial elements but to have protection to the women trainees residing in the hostels .There
are paucity of funds in the department. Even then I did not mind it and approached the
District Collector and submitted the need for compound wall explaining in detail and
convinced by submitting the estimates by tapping the services of Engineers locally. t was
constructed by allotting nearly thirteen lac rupees from the funds available with District
Collector which is not small amount at that time .It is a great success for the institute which
was not having compound wall for nearly more than fifty years and thus saved from grabbing
of public property apart from extending safety measure.
Additional Facilities for Hostels
Similarly Girls Hostel was developed by constructing additional rooms, repairs, was
sanctioned with the recommendation of the District Collector from RWS funds.
Construction of Additional Rooms from departmental Fund
Estimates were prepared with the assistance of local government engineers and submitted
to the department for approval and the department was kind enough by sanctioning rupees
nineteen lacs for construction of 5 additional class rooms with the initiation and
commitment
Leveling of the Ground.
Once the compound wall was constructed, the leveling of the play ground was taken next
step with the support from the staff and students. The services of students were utilized under
work experience in leveling and cleaning of the grounds, thereby attracted and resulted in
conducting of State level Kabaddy Games. It also given additional benefits of inviting local
dignitaries and state level officers to the Institute and there by developed good rapport for
further development of the institute.
Clean and Green programmes
Clean and Green Programmes were implemented extensively in DIET. There are very less
greenery in and around the DIET and hence tree plantation was taken up getting plants free
of cost from social forest department. All most all officers planted at least one plant whenever
they visited DIET on some occasion or other.
classrooms for Primary Urdu school,. Telugu school and High School
Funds were tapped from SSA for the construction of classrooms for urdu medium
elementary school. Similarly additional class rooms were constructed with the funds from
SSA .as the old classrooms were not sufficient .Similarly additional classrooms were
constructed with the SSA funds for high school section also. Thus a little initiation and bent
of mind made more physical facilities
DIET Rayachoty was educational complex of institute having pre primary, primary(urdu),
Primary(Telugu),High School, Training section of Telugu Medium, Urdu Medium,
Coordinator for extension services of primary education under the control of Principal ,DIET.
The principal with all his initiation made them to work for optimum results by treating all the
sections in an integrated manner and they are not water tight compartments.
Enrichment of Infrastructure
Information Technology is playing a vital role in the present day scenario. Hence there is a
great need to equip the institute with the modern equipment. Hence Lap Tap.LCD Projector,
Vedio Cameras, Computers, Printers, Fax machine, digital cameras, Scanners, Public
addressing system, Colour Printers, Vacum cleaners etc were purchased along with
necessary gadgets to cope up with latest developments thereby accelerated the pace of
learning by utilizing the equipment.
DIET was made within the access to all
All steps were taken and seen that DIET is available for all those to utilize for the
development in their fields and also it was made access to all to utilize the services of DIET
whenever they require. Accordingly the big Hall constructed during British regime was
utilized by different officers in the district including the Dist Collector and thereby mutual
support system existed for the development of DIET Several programmes, seminars and
meetings were conducted in DIET by so many officers.
Health Education Programmes.
Weekly health education programmes by Dr.Mantena Suryanarayana Raju were conducted
following Health for All which was benifitted even to common man by doing social
service activities regularly according to the convenience of the guest.
Blood Identification and donation Camps
Free blood identification camps were conducted by inviting NGO for the benefit of
students and staff. Later some of the volunteers from staff and students came to donate blood
for the common cause of good.
Aids Prevention Education Programmes
There are some belts prone to Aids such as Galiveedu and T.Sundupalle Mandals nearer to
the DIET and hence awareness camps were conducted and the staff members were
participated to generate awareness among the public.
Consumer center opened in DIET
Principal was actively participated in consumer awareness programmes in the entire district
and the rights of consumers. Later with all efforts it was possible to open Consumer centre at
DIET level with the cooperation of Coordinator. Appreciation certificates were also given by
the District Collector for the initiation and efforts taken in this regard.
Consulting Services
Consulting services in the field of education on several issues and problems were extended
to the benefit of parents, teachers, resource persons, officers in education department and
others as suggested by the Dist.Collector for common good.
Academic Improvements
Is seen that the results are not highly satisfactory with D.Ed section and not achieving cent
per cent results. Hence proper care and extra inputs rendered 100 % results in the next years.
Improvement of SSC results
Adaptation of High Schools Mandalwise by the academic staff working DIET improved
SSC results in forthcoming years duly visiting schools frequently and on the spot guidance to
the teachers and students. which was appreciated by Dist.Education Officer also. It is to be
noted that the DIET is not confined to training of teachers alone, but to improve the levels of
education at school level also.
BALASAHITHI PEETHAM
All DIETs were given an opportunity to develop children literature or use in elementary
schools .After involving in development of children literature and experience it was thought
to have centre of development in literature and other areas and thus one centre was
established for the development of literature for all kinds of students,which is really a
remarkable aspect.
Flexibility in using the equipment
The high school section also allowed to use the equipment available in DIET for the use of
High school Students and staff. The optimum utilization of equipment and resources yield
good and encouraging results.
Use of Library.
Library is opened for all the students and books were issued to needy children without any
discrimination. Extra working hours at the disposal of students was enriching their
knowledge
Co-curricular Activities
Principle of sound mind in sound body was followed in physical education using available
play ground. The DIET trainees bagged prizes thrice at state level and received memontos.a
nd news was also flashed at state level with the photos of students.
NSS Activities, health education activities, removal of child Labour programmes ,Road
safety programmes, National Green Core activities, Enrolment drive ,pulse polio
programmes,
celebration of National festivals of importance and other similar social and cultural activities
extensively on appropriate occasions
Yoga Training
The training received at BrahmaKumaries at Mount Abu, made us to implement Yoga
classes for the students. Local expert in yoga was also invited for taking classes is an
encouraging aspect for the students
Non monitory programmes
Usually the training programmes for in service teachers. and other field functionaries are
being conducted with the funds released by the department or by other funding agencies .But
the programmes were conducted without incurring government .funds by encouraging the
teacher to participate at their mandal headquarters only and the staff of DIET attending at
Mandal level only instead of inviting them to DIET and their by saving the money and time.
The RJDSE ,Cuddapah has appreciated the efforts taken by the Principal in conducting
nonmonetary programmes.
Publications
DIET has published successfully the news letters and magazines utilizing the services of
students and staff and got appreciation at all levels. Some of the staff members were given an
opportunity to write work books at state level also. Resource persons were also drafted from
the DIET which is recognition.
Ganita Sammelan
There is phobia among students that mathematics is a tuff subject for no reasons. Hence
programmes on mathematics made easy are conducted inviting experts even from faraway
places also and contributions.
All India Radio Programmes
The resources of AIR were utilized inviting the Programme executives for recording and
broadcasting the educational programmes developed or conducted at DIET level
.Programmes were also broadcasted developed by the principal by AIR, Cuddapah regularly
which gives a feedback for further progress.
DIAL YOUR DIET
All the field functionaries in the district, teachers, resource persons, volunteers, health
workers, community workers, and others who need some service or clarification or guidance
can contact DIET and get immediate response. Two hours are allocated between 12.00PM to
2PM on everyday and at all times in case of emergency contacting mobile numbers.
